In reality, your vehicles are basically your company on wheels. They need to be thoroughly selected and well-maintained to properly serve and represent you. For a housemaid service, an economy vehicle or station wagon must be adequate. You need adequate space to shop devices and materials, and to carry your cleaning groups, however you usually will not be carrying around tools large enough to require a van or little truck.

If you offer the lorries, paint your business's name, logo and phone number on them. This markets your service all over town. If your staff members use their own vehicles-- which is especially common with maid services-- ask for evidence that they have sufficient insurance coverage to cover them in case of a mishap.

The type of cars you'll need for a janitorial service depends on the size and type of devices you use in addition to the size and number of your teams. An economy car or station wagon could work if you're doing fairly light cleansing in smaller workplaces, however for a lot of janitorial organizations, you're most likely to need a truck or van.

An excellent utilized truck will cost about $10,000, while a brand-new one will run from $18,000 up. To come to a strong prices structure for your specific operation, think about these three aspects: Up until you develop records to use as a guide, you'll need to approximate the costs of labor and materials (commercial cleaning services near me). Labor expenses consist of earnings and benefits you pay your employees. If you are even partially associated with carrying out a task, the expense of your labor, proportionate to your input, need to be included in the overall labor charge.

This includes all the nonlabor, indirect expenditures required to run your service. Your overhead rate is typically computed as a portion of your labor and products. If you have past operating costs to assist you, figuring an overhead rate is simple. Overall your costs for one year, excluding labor and materials (commercial cleaning company).

When you're starting, you won't have past expenditures to guide you, so use figures that are accepted industry averages. You can raise or reduce the numbers later to match the realities of your operation. This is, naturally, the distinction in between what it costs to you provide a service and what you actually charge the consumer. Coordinate your billing system with your consumers' payable procedures. commercial cleaning companies. Candidly ask what you can do to make sure prompt payment; that may consist of validating the proper billing address and finding out what paperwork may be required to assist the consumer determine the validity of the invoice. Remember that lots of large companies pay certain types of billings on certain days of the month; learn if your clients do that, and arrange your billings to show up in time for the next payment cycle.

Terms consist of the date the billing is due, any discount rate for early payment and surcharges for late payment. It's likewise an excellent concept to specifically specify the date the billing ends up being unpaid to prevent any possible misunderstanding. If you're going to charge a charge for late payment, make certain your invoice mentions that it's a late payment or rebilling fee, not a financing charge.

Point out any upcoming specials, new services or other details that may motivate your clients to utilize more of your services. Add a flier or sales brochure to the envelope-- although the invoice is going to an existing consumer, you never ever know where your pamphlets will wind up.
